WebFeb 12, 2009 · The main verb in the first sentence is “bring.” The second sentence conveys a regret that the speaker did not carry out an act in the past. Since the bringing of the beer remained undone in the past, the past tense of “bring” is called for in the second sentence: Did you bring any beer? I wish I had (“brought some” is understood). WebNov 3, 2024 · Did is the past tense of do. Done is the past participle of do. Did can occur alone in a sentence. Done is always accompanied by another verb.
